Rudolf Arnheim

Author

Rudolf Arnheim was a German-born author, art and film theorist, and perceptual psychologist whose work was heavily influenced by Gestalt psychology. He argued that perception itself is an active, cognitive process of structuring and understanding the world, not just a passive reception of sensory data. His major works, including "Art and Visual Perception: A Psychology of the Creative Eye" and "Film as Art," became foundational texts in art history and media studies. Arnheim taught for many years at prestigious institutions like Harvard University and the University of Michigan, profoundly shaping modern theories of art and perception.
